Chromium Now Enables GTK3 For 32-Bit Builds

The Chromium/Chrome web-browser should now be seeing GTK3 support flipped on for those relying upon 32-bit builds.

With this change in place, GTK3 is now turned on for Chrome 32-bit builds.

There was this bug cited as a reason why the 32-bit build didn't have GTK3 enabled, but viewing the details of that bug report are restricted.
